Birthday celebrations in the United Kingdom often involve dining out, and numerous restaurant chains offer complimentary items to mark the occasion. These offers typically require consumers to join a loyalty scheme, e-club, or rewards programme in advance. By signing up for mailing lists and rewards programmes, consumers can access a variety of free food items, ranging from desserts and appetizers to full meals. However, availability and specific requirements can vary significantly between different restaurant brands and even individual locations. Understanding the eligibility criteria, such as sign-up deadlines and purchase requirements, is essential for maximising these birthday freebies.
Most restaurant chains stipulate that customers must join their rewards programme or email list a certain number of days before their birthday to qualify for the free offer. This advance registration period often ranges from seven to thirty days, although some programmes may have different requirements. Additionally, many offers are only redeemable on the actual birthday, while others might extend for a week or even a month. It is also common for restaurants to require a valid form of identification to verify the birth date when redeeming the offer. Consumers are advised to check the specific terms and conditions for each restaurant, as offers can change and may vary by location.
Types of Birthday Freebies Available
Restaurant birthday freebies cover a wide range of menu items, ensuring there is something for every preference. The offers generally fall into categories such as desserts, appetizers, beverages, and main courses. Some chains provide a specific item, while others allow customers to choose from a selection.
Desserts and Sweet Treats
Many restaurants celebrate birthdays with a complimentary dessert. For instance, LongHorn Steakhouse offers a free dessert to members of its rewards club. Similarly, Ninety Nine Restaurants, an East Coast chain, provides a coupon for a free birthday dessert to members of its rewards programme. Other notable dessert offers include a free Pizookie from BJ's Restaurant, a free slice of chocolate cake from Portillo’s, and a free cookie from Potbelly. Sprinkles offers a free cupcake to loyalty programme members, with the quantity increasing for higher loyalty tiers. The Melting Pot provides a free half dozen chocolate-covered strawberries for birthdays and upon sign-up for Club Fondue emails. Additionally, Rodizio Grill offers a free dessert to members of Club Rodizio.
Appetizers and Small Plates
Appetizers are another popular choice for birthday freebies. Roadhouse offers a free appetizer or sidekick, while Bonefish Grill allows members of its Insiders programme to choose between a Bang Bang Shrimp appetizer or a dessert. Red Robin offers a free appetizer, described as being similar to an individual appetizer, with choices such as a small edamame, two crab wontons, or one egg roll. Smaller chains like Anthony’s provide a free 12-inch traditional pizza with a purchase of £5 or more for rewards programme members, increasing to a 16-inch pizza for VIP members.
Main Courses and Meals
For those seeking a more substantial birthday meal, several chains offer free entrees. Chick-fil-A is noted for providing entree-sized items for birthdays, though specific details require sign-up for their rewards programme. Abuelo’s offers a free entrée at its Tex-Mex locations for members of Mi Abuelo’s Rewards, provided they have made two visits to the restaurant before their birthday. Spaghetti Warehouse offers one of the most generous rewards, providing a free meal on birthdays to members of the Warehouse Club. Sonny’s BBQ also provides a substantial free birthday offer: a free Big Deal Combo (including a barbecue sandwich, side, and drink) for members of its ‘Q Crew rewards programme. Applebee’s offers free food on birthdays, though the specific item (appetizer, entree, or dessert) varies by location.
Beverages
Beverage freebies are common, particularly in fast-food chains. Arby's offers a free milkshake with purchase, while Wendy's provides a free Frosty with purchase. Del Taco offers a free premium shake, and Steak 'n Shake offers a free milkshake to eClub members. A&W offers a free Root Beer Float to members of the Mug Club. Starbucks, while not offering a full meal, provides a free drink or food item on birthdays to rewards members.

Eligibility and Sign-Up Requirements
The primary requirement for accessing birthday freebies is joining the restaurant's specific loyalty programme or email list. Most programmes require sign-up at least 7 to 30 days prior to the birthday to ensure the offer is issued in time. Some programmes, such as Abuelo’s Mi Abuelo’s Rewards, require additional engagement, such as making two visits before the birthday qualifies for the free meal.
Certain offers come with purchase requirements. For example, Chili's offers a free dessert but requires a purchase. Similarly, TGI Friday's offers a free dessert with purchase, and Checkers/Rally's offers free fries with purchase. Arby's, Burger King, and Wendy's also typically require a purchase to redeem their birthday freebies.
A notable exception is Bubba Gump Shrimp, which offers a free £25 certificate during the birthday month. However, this requires joining the parent company's Landry’s Select Club, which costs £25 to join. Members receive a £25 welcome reward immediately and a £25 birthday reward later.
